  • How is the weather in Tempe?

    Tempe has mild winters averaging 45–68°F (7–20°C) and hot summers around 84–107°F (29–41°C), with minimal rainfall most of the year. Sunscreen, hats, and light clothing are especially useful in warmer months.

  • When is the best time to visit Tempe?

    Late fall through spring is often recommended for milder temperatures and city-wide festivals. Visitors in summer should prepare for high heat and frequent sunny days.

  • What are the most popular events or festivals in Tempe?

    Tempe Festival of the Arts draws artists and visitors each spring and fall, while Aloha Festival celebrates Pacific Islander cultures in late winter. Ironman Arizona brings athletic energy to Tempe Town Lake, and ongoing celebrations often take place around Labor Day weekend.
